All-in-One Shipping

All-in-One Shipping


Combines all parameter based shipping methods (flat, weight, total, postcode etc), can be used as one and only shipping method. Very well-thought interface with lots of options for each shipping method provide you with unmatched flexibility of shipping setup.

You can create your own shipping methods or apply additional rules to existing ones!


▸ Can literally replace multiple shipping methods like Flat Shipping, Weight Based, Postcode Based etc.
▸ Allows you to create unlimited number of shipping methods, based on different parameters.
▸ Each method can have unlimited number of calculation rules and rule sequences.
▸ Shipping can be based on: product, category, total, weight, postcode, country, zone, city, geo zone and more.
▸ Most parameters (quantity, weight, subtotal etc) can be defined as range (e.g.: 0-2, 10-20 etc).
▸ Every method can be limited to desired stores, customer groups and geo zones.
▸ You can display all matching methods, the first match or cheapest method only.
▸ Sort order can be assigned to every method to manage calculation and display ordering.
▸ Order comment can be made optional or required for each method separately.
▸ Payment methods can be restricted depending on selected shipping method.
▸ You can add package weight and fee for each method separately.
▸ Calculations can be based on cart, single product, volume or weight.
▸ Full multilingual support, including shipping method names.
▸ Very well-thought and optimized algorithm provides faster processing and easy improvements.
▸ Very user friendly interface, no complex calculation formulas.

Current version: 3.2.1 (change log)


All-in-One Shipping can replace multiple shipping extensions and even improve some of them. For example, you don't need to enter flat confusing rules for weight based shipping - everything is clearly visible in All-in-One Shipping and easy to setup. It's well-thought slick interface will allow you to create multiple shipping methods in a very short period of time. Just click Add Method, assign cost values and enable. That's it!

Any base parameter for shipping costs calculation can be added. Just let us know, what you need!


You can see it working on our demo site. Add something to cart and try to checkout. You'll see a list of shipping methods under All-in-One Shipping group.

Extension settings can be found in Extensions -> Shipping section on backend of our demo site (username: demo, password: demo).


You will find documentation on extension's page. For support us via email or forum.


Please, read our support terms before purchase.


  • Developed by OpenCart Community
  • 6 Months Free Support
  • Documentation Included


Compatibility,,,,,,,,,,,,,,, 4.x.x.x,,,,,,,,

Last Update
17 Jul 2023

14 Jul 2015
47 Sales
Member since: 8 Sep 2012

View all extensions Get Support